| //===-- llvm/CodeGen/MachineModuleInfoImpls.h -------------------*- C++ -*-===//
 | |
| //
 | |
| //                     The LLVM Compiler Infrastructure
 | |
| //
 | |
| // This file is distributed under the University of Illinois Open Source
 | |
| // License. See LICENSE.TXT for details.
 | |
| //
 | |
| //===----------------------------------------------------------------------===//
 | |
| //
 | |
| // This file defines object-file format specific implementations of
 | |
| // MachineModuleInfoImpl.
 | |
| //
 | |
| //===----------------------------------------------------------------------===//
 | |
| 
 | |
| #ifndef LLVM_CODEGEN_MACHINEMODULEINFOIMPLS_H
 | |
| #define LLVM_CODEGEN_MACHINEMODULEINFOIMPLS_H
 | |
| 
 | |
| #include "llvm/CodeGen/MachineModuleInfo.h"
 | |
| 
 | |
| namespace llvm {
 | |
|   class MCSymbol;
 | |
|   
 | |
|   /// MachineModuleInfoMachO - This is a MachineModuleInfoImpl implementation
 | |
|   /// for MachO targets.
 | |
|   class MachineModuleInfoMachO : public MachineModuleInfoImpl {
 | |
|     /// FnStubs - Darwin '$stub' stubs.  The key is something like "Lfoo$stub",
 | |
|     /// the value is something like "_foo".
 | |
|     DenseMap<const MCSymbol*, const MCSymbol*> FnStubs;
 | |
|     
 | |
|     /// GVStubs - Darwin '$non_lazy_ptr' stubs.  The key is something like
 | |
|     /// "Lfoo$non_lazy_ptr", the value is something like "_foo".
 | |
|     DenseMap<const MCSymbol*, const MCSymbol*> GVStubs;
 | |
|     
 | |
|     /// HiddenGVStubs - Darwin '$non_lazy_ptr' stubs.  The key is something like
 | |
|     /// "Lfoo$non_lazy_ptr", the value is something like "_foo".  Unlike GVStubs
 | |
|     /// these are for things with hidden visibility.
 | |
|     DenseMap<const MCSymbol*, const MCSymbol*> HiddenGVStubs;
 | |
|     
 | |
|     virtual void Anchor();  // Out of line virtual method.
 | |
|   public:
 | |
|     MachineModuleInfoMachO(const MachineModuleInfo &) {}
 | |
|     
 | |
|     const MCSymbol *&getFnStubEntry(const MCSymbol *Sym) {
 | |
|       assert(Sym && "Key cannot be null");
 | |
|       return FnStubs[Sym];
 | |
|     }
 | |
| 
 | |
|     const MCSymbol *&getGVStubEntry(const MCSymbol *Sym) {
 | |
|       assert(Sym && "Key cannot be null");
 | |
|       return GVStubs[Sym];
 | |
|     }
 | |
| 
 | |
|     const MCSymbol *&getHiddenGVStubEntry(const MCSymbol *Sym) {
 | |
|       assert(Sym && "Key cannot be null");
 | |
|       return HiddenGVStubs[Sym];
 | |
|     }
 | |
|     
 | |
|     /// Accessor methods to return the set of stubs in sorted order.
 | |
|     typedef std::vector<std::pair<const MCSymbol*, const MCSymbol*> >
 | |
|       SymbolListTy;
 | |
|     
 | |
|     SymbolListTy GetFnStubList() const {
 | |
|       return GetSortedStubs(FnStubs);
 | |
|     }
 | |
|     SymbolListTy GetGVStubList() const {
 | |
|       return GetSortedStubs(GVStubs);
 | |
|     }
 | |
|     SymbolListTy GetHiddenGVStubList() const {
 | |
|       return GetSortedStubs(HiddenGVStubs);
 | |
|     }
 | |
|     
 | |
|   private:
 | |
|     static SymbolListTy
 | |
|     GetSortedStubs(const DenseMap<const MCSymbol*, const MCSymbol*> &Map);
 | |
|   };
 | |
|   
 | |
| } // end namespace llvm
 | |
| 
 | |
| #endif
